Industrial Managed FE PoE Switch

IFS-402GSM-4PH24

4x FE RJ45 + 2x 100/1000Base-X SFP with 4x PoE 120W, 24/48VDC Managed Switch

The industrial PoE Ethernet switch, Layer 2 managed, IFS-402GSM-4PH24 has 4 10/100Mbps UTP ports and each port supports 30W PoE+. Equipped with two 100/1000Mbps SFP slots for fiber optic connections to meet the requirements for extended transmission distance, fanless design, high MTBF, supports wide operating temperature, redundant 24/48VDC power input, suitable for heavy-duty applications in harsh environments, such as industrial factory automations, data centers, intelligent transportation systems, military and utility market applications where environmental conditions exceed commercial product specifications.

Features

  • Regulated PoE output voltage (52VDC) to stabilize PoE device, and guarantee delivery PoE power distance to 100meter

  • Provides 4-port IEEE 802.3af / 802.3a t PoE output (30W per Port)

  • Cable diagnostics, identifies opens/shorts distance

  • Provides 5 ring instances that each can support μ-Ring, μ-Chain or Sub-Ring type for flexible uses. Supports up to 5 ringsin one device

  • μ-Ring for redundant cabling, recovery time<10ms in 250 devices

  • Supports IEEE 1588 PTP V2 for precise time synchronization to operate in Ordinary-Boundary, Peer to Peer TransparentClock, End to End Transparent Clock, Master, Slave mode by each port

  • Supports EMS Management
